Hp laserjet 3015 comes for polarization specifications and thats when i fishing to verizon because they have the most companies by far outperforms offroad vehicles and settings ms, having actually been through this computer before, camps the latest well. It is useful alternative for the dda the big advantage of this algorithm is that it uses only integer calculations lets take following example if starting point is 2,2and ending point of line is 7,4 calculate the first 3 points of the line by using bresenham algorithm 3. The transformations necessary to perform correctly the digitalization of a straight line using bresenhams algorithm on a hexagonal grid are introduced. What are the advantages and disadvantages of using dda algorithm for line generation. In any 2dimensional plane if we connect two points x0, y0 and x1, y1, we get a line segment. Dda line algorithm in computer graphics pdf download bit. Graphics, its good to know that methods in this package actually do. Line drawing algorithm drawbacks n dda is the simplest line drawing algorithm n not very efficient n round operation is expensive n optimized algorithms typically used. Dda algorithm is an incremental scan conversion method. For a line with positive slope greater than 1, we interchange the roles of the x and y directions. The algorithm for rasterizing a line according to dda logic is presented below. Creately diagrams can be exported and added to word, ppt powerpoint, excel, visio or any other document. In computer graphics the first basic line drawing algorithm is digital differential analyzer dda algorithm.
Their basic objective is to enable visually satisfactory images in least possible time. Mod 2 dda line drawing algorithm free download as powerpoint presentation. Although you dont actually need to implement these algorithms yourself you can you java. Difference between dda and bresenham algorithm bresenhams algorithm is faster than dda algorithm in line drawing because it performs only addition and subtraction in its calculations and uses only integer arithmetic so it runs significantly faster. Line drawing algorithmsa line in computer graphics typically refers to line segment, which is a portion of straight line that extends indefinitely in opposite direction. Write short note on digital differential analyzer dda.
Here we perform calculations at each step using the results from the preceding step. Some are more effective bresenhams, some are less trivial, dda. Let us see few examples to illustrate this algorithm. Use this algorithm to draw a line with endpoints 2, 3 and 9, 8. Starting coordinates x 0, y 0 ending coordinates x n, y n the points generation using dda algorithm involves the following steps.
Now, for generating any line segment we need intermediate points and for calculating them we have can use a basic algorithm called dda digital differential analyzer line generating algorithm. Rusul mohammed bresenhams algorithm is generalized to lines with arbitrary slope by considering the symmetry between the various octants and quadrants of the xy plane. Lecture02 bresenham line algo line geometry computer. You can edit this template and create your own diagram.
Digital differential analyzer is a scan conversion line algorithm based on calculating either dy or dx. Bresenham line drawing algorithm linkedin slideshare. There is a vision of an integrated digital to the numbing jiffy used during the lp. But in the case of computer graphics we can not directly join any two coordinate points, for that we should calculate intermediate points coordinate and put a pixel for each intermediate point, of the desired color with help of functions like putpixelx, y, k in c, where x,y is our co. Floating point arithmetic in dda algorithm is still timeconsuming. Given the starting and ending coordinates of a line, dda algorithm attempts to generate the points between the starting and ending coordinates. Dda algorithm line drawing algorithms gate vidyalay. Engineering in your pocket download our mobile app and study on.
Dda algorithm is not as accurate and efficient as bresenham algorithm. Given coordinate of two points a x1, y1 and b x2, y2. Bresenhams line algorithm lecture 3 3rd class 20162017 2 ms. Dda line drawing algorithm general scan conversion problem. Computer graphics bresenham line drawing algorithm derivation starting from the left endpoint x0, y0 of a given line, we step to each. Trivial, dda and bresenham algorithm for a line in java. Dda algorithm uses fast interpolation and rounding method to implement rasterization of lines, triangle and polygons. The task to find all the intermediate points required for drawing line ab on the computer screen of pixels. Dda line algorithm in computer graphics pdf download. Dda line drawing algorithm computer graphics youtube. Here x 1 and y 1 denote the starting x coordinate and y coordinate of the line and x n and y n denote the ending x coordinate and y coordinate.
Bresenhams line algorithm is an algorithm that determines the points of an ndimensional raster that should be selected in order to form a close approximation to a straight line between two points. Drawing a line definitely belongs into basics of computer graphics. Dda algorithm is the simplest line drawing algorithm. Dda line generation algorithm in computer graphics. Use pdf export for high quality prints and svg export for large sharp images or embed your diagrams anywhere with the creately viewer. Use the simple dda algorithm to rasterize this line. Bresenhams line generation algorithm geeksforgeeks. Write short note on digital differential analyzer dda by dinesh thakur category. Defines the entry point for the console application. Lecture02 bresenham line algo free download as powerpoint presentation. Line generation algorithm a line connects two points.